Hello everyone,

Just this morning the grib files I' m viewing in Zygrib appear to be blocky. I've attached a screenshot to give you a better idea of how it looks.

I've tried setting to smooth colors but the blockiness is still present.

How do I change the screen so that it's not blocky?

Ok, it's not a file problem.
You have to select the option "Numerical data interpolation" in the menu "Weather map"->"Options".
If not selected, zyGrib display uniformly the value on the grid cells which appear as a uniform rectangles.
